Stat. § 15.10","heading":"Department of administration; creation.","body":"There is created a department of administration under the direction and supervision of the secretary of administration. The secretary of administration shall be appointed on the basis of recognized interest, administrative and executive ability, training and experience in and knowledge of problems and needs in the field of general administration.","path":["Chapter 15 Structure Of The Executive Branch","SUBCHAPTER II DEPARTMENTS"],"source_url":"https://docs.legis.wisconsin.gov/document/statutes/15.10","current_through":"2023-24 Wisconsin Statutes updated through 2025 Wis.
